QGIS isn’t bloated, it’s a big tool for a big problem space. You can’t use “simplified command line things” for a vast majority of GIS tasks, if only because they require visual interactivity.

That having been said, why on earth would you want to use a GUI application to generate raster tiles? The only input required is an extent and a zoom level. Use GDAL or any of ten other free and open-source command-line tools readily available.
